(BEIJING, December 31) -- On New Year's Eve, a grand gala show was staged at the China Millennium Monument in the Olympic City to welcome in Olympic Year 2008.
In attendance for the festivities with nearly 4,000 assembled guests were Duan Shijie, Vice Minister of the State General Administration of Sports (SGAS) and Executive Vice-President of BOCOG; Jiang Xiaoyu, Executive Vice-President of BOCOG; and Tang Xiaoquan, President of Executive Board of China Disabled Persons' Federation and Executive Vice-President of BOCOG.
The New Year is greeted by jubilation among the crowd.
The gala, hosted by Chinese anchors and TV personalities Bai Yansong, Yang Lan, Pu Cunxin and Nie Yijing, began at 10:45 pm.
Renowned singers, including Jackie Chan, Kris Phillips, Dai Yuqiang, Wei Wei, Han Lei, Guo Feng, Zhou Chuanxiong and Shang Wenjie, delivered brilliant performances, expressing the Chinese people's hopes for the Olympic Games at the dawn of 2008 while giving the televised audience a taste of the festive atmosphere throughout the country as the Olympic Year begins.
Then, amid thundering applause from thousands of spectators as the clock struck midnight, Duan Shijie, Jiang Xiaoyu and Tang Xiaoquan turned on a dazzling sign reading "We Are Ready". The famous dancer with a disability Tai Lihua and other celebrities struck the Olympic Year Bell.
When the choir started singing "We Are Ready", the ceremony reached its zenith.
A satellite connection was made with Hong Kong, during which more than 50,000 local people were seen on the huge screen taking part in the countdown celebrations. Olympic songs were intoned and best wishes exchanged.
Live video feeds from Qingdao, Shanghai, Qinhuangdao, Shenyang and Tianjin also flashed on the screen so that none of the cities of the Games of the XXIX Olympiad were left out of the joyous evening.
The gala was hosted by BOCOG and co-hosted by Aokang Group, the official leather goods supplier of the Beijing 2008 Olympic Games and the official leather goods exclusive supplier of the Beijing 2008 Paralympic Games.
